Web Design
There are two common types of websites: billboard sites and e-commerce sites. Billboard sites are intended to educate your consumer of a message and then call them to action. These are simple sites that include pictures, text, contact information, and a compelling story to tell.
E-commerce sites are much more complex. They offer your visitors the ability to purchase goods or services without ever contacting you in person. But the secret to successful e-commerce sites is the ease of use for the site visitor and the personal support that is made available should they need to contact you with a question or a concern.
Your website is prime real estate; a huge store front with windows that you can fill as you wish with no limitation of cost! Once you get your store front out there, visitors can do business with you 24/7 in a controlled environment giving them the freedom to explore your company at their leisure.
Today, people most often visit your company's website to learn about your business. This means that your website is becoming the only opportunity that you will have to make a good first (and consistently supporting) impression and lend yourself credibility by presenting your company as a well-established business.
